@charset "UTF-8";
/* CSS Document for Top100WebHosts.com */

body {
	background-color: #fff;
	margin: 0px;
	min-width:780px;
	height: 100%;
	width:100%;
}
body,td,th {
	font-family: serif,arial; 
}

#Head-Top {
	background-image: url(images/head-bg-wide.png);
	background-repeat: repeat-x;
	height: 35px;
	clear:both;
	}
	
.Head-Top-Text {
	font-family: "Trebuchet MS", arial;
	font-size: 13px;
	text-align: right;
	color: #FF9933;
	width: 780px;
	margin: auto;
	font-weight: bold;
	padding-top: 5px;
	padding-right: 15px;
}


#Content {
	width: 780px;
	margin: auto;
	clear: both;
	height: auto;
}


.Logo-BG {
	background-image: url(images/logo-bg.png);
	height: 140px;
	width: 780px;
	position:absolute;
	top: 26px;

}



h1.logo {
	font-family: "Lucida Grande", arial;
	font-size: 12px;
	color: #666;
	padding-top: 80px;
	padding-left: 30px;
	width: auto;
	float: left;	
	text-decoration: none;

}



.tophost {


	font-family: "Trebuchet MS", arial;
	font-size: 12px;
	color: #444;
	width: 330px;
	margin: auto;
	font-weight: bold;
	padding-top: 25px;
	float: right;
	text-align: center;	
}

.tophost img {padding: 2px 0px;}

.tophost a { text-decoration: underline; color: #3366cc;}
.tophost a:hover { text-decoration: underline; color: #0066cc;}



#Menu {
background-image: url(images/menu.png);
background-repeat: no-repeat;
position: absolute;
top: 175px;
width:780px;
clear:both;
height: 40px;
display: block;
}

#Menu-Items {padding: 12px 0px 0px 15px;}

.menu-text {
float:left;
width:auto;
padding: 0px 5px;
font-family: "Trebuchet MS";
font-size: 13px;
font-weight: bold;
color: #FFF;
}



.menu-button {
float:left;
width:auto;
padding: 0px 5px;
font-family: arial;
font-size: 13px;
font-weight: bold;
color: #FFF;
}

.menu-button a { text-decoration: none; color: #FFF;}
.menu-button a:hover { text-decoration: none; color: #CCC;}


#Main-Content  {
position: absolute;
top: 225px;
width:780px;
clear:both;
height: auto;
}


#Main-Left {
float: left;
width: 200px;
padding-left: 5px;
}


.box-head {background-image: url(images/box-head.png);padding: 0px 0px 0px 0px;height: 35px;}

.box-head h2 {padding:10px;margin:0px;font-size:13px;font-weight:bold;font-family: "Lucida Grande",arial;color:#FFF;}

.box-body {background-image: url(images/box-body.png); font-size:13px;font-family:arial;background-repeat: repeat-y;padding: 0px 0px 0px 0px;}

.box-body-google {background-image: url(images/box-body.png); background-repeat: repeat-y;padding: 10px 0px 10px 10px;}

.box-body ul {list-style-image:url(images/orange-disk.png);margin:0px;padding:5px 10px 5px 25px;}

.box-body li {color:#666; padding-top: 5px;}


.box-bottom {background-image: url(images/box-bottom.png);padding: 0px 0px 0px 0px;height: 10px;}


.box-body a { font-size: 13px; font-family:arial; text-decoration: none; color: #666;}
.box-body a:hover { font-size: 13px; font-family:arial; text-decoration: none; color: #FF6600;}



#Main-Right {
left: 205px;
float:left;
width: 570px;
padding-left: 5px;
}

.box-head-left {background-image: url(images/box-head-left.png); background-repeat: no-repeat; height:15px;}

.box-body-left {background-image: url(images/box-body-left.png); background-repeat: repeat-y;}

.box-bottom-left {background-image: url(images/box-bottom-left.png); background-repeat: no-repeat; height: 15px; padding:0px;}

.content-head h1 {margin:0px;padding:10px 10px 20px 20px;font-size:21px;font-weight:bold;font-family: "Lucida Grande",arial;color:#FF6600;position: relative;}

.content-body {padding:0px 20px;font-size:13px;font-family: arial;color:#444;}

.content-head h1 span {
	background: url(images/gradient-white.png) repeat-x;
	position: absolute;
	display: block;
	width: 90%;
	height: 31px;
	top: 1px;
	left: 19px;
}




.clr {
	clear: both;
}






.logo-button {
	
	width: 400px;
	height: 120px;
	display: block;
	float: left;
	text-decoration: none;
	cursor:pointer;
}


.Footer {

clear:both;
	width: 100%;
	padding: 10px 0px;
	color: #666;
	border-top-color: #CCC;
	border-top-style: solid;
	border-top-width: 1px;
	margin-top: 30px;
	color: #666;
	text-align: center;
	font-size: 12px;
	font-family: arial;
}
	
	.Footer a, a:hover { text-decoration: underline; color: #666;
	}




#wrap {
	height: 100%;
	width: 100%;
	clear:both;
	}
#wrap1 {
	width: 100%;
	clear:both;
	}
	

.sitemap h2 {font-size: 14px; color: #444;}
.sitemap a { text-decoration: underline; color: #3366cc;}
.sitemap a:hover { text-decoration: underline; color: #ff6600;}
.sitemap ul { margin: 0px;}
.sitemap li { padding: 5px 5px 5px 5px;}



.content-head-more h2 {margin:0px;padding:30px 10px 20px 20px;font-size:16px;font-weight:bold;font-family: "Lucida Grande",arial;color:#FF6600;}
.content-articles a { font-family: arial; font-size: 13px; text-decoration: underline; color: #3366cc;}
.content-articles a:hover { font-family: arial; font-size: 13px; text-decoration: underline; color: #ff6600;}
.content-articles ul { font-size: 13px; margin: 0px;}
.content-articles li { font-size: 13px; padding: 2px 15px 2px 5px;}
